Castor oil

Recently, it has become fashionable to use castor oil for hands and nails. It has excellent characteristics in its effect on nails. It can not only effectively moisturize the skin and strengthen nails, but also protect them from the effects of many aggressive environments, such as detergents and other household chemicals. If your nails are flaky, overly dry or look unhealthy, then castor oil is your choice.

The undoubted advantages of this tool, in addition to its highest efficiency in many respects, include its full availability and low price. You can buy it at any pharmacy in almost every city, and at the same time it will cost quite cheaply. In addition, it is very easy to apply.

Castor oil can be massaged into plates in its pure form - this is its simplest use for strengthening nails. After you have massaged it into the pre-nail rollers and plates, just put on cotton gloves and go to bed. During the night, the oil will have its effect in full, without causing you any inconvenience. You can repeat the procedure both daily and in courses or according to a specific schedule. It all depends on the initial state of the nails.

The second method is more complicated, but also more effective. You need to take olive oil (can be culinary) and add 5 ml of castor oil and avocado oil for nails to it in the same volume. Then, add 5 drops of tea tree oil to the mixture. This mixture should be heated in a water bath over a kettle and put your fingers into it for 10 - 15 minutes. After this time, you just need to rinse your hands with water and grease with cream. Such a bath - a mask should be repeated every 2 - 3 days.

Olive oil

Olive oil for nails is also extremely effective. It, like castor, is highly available and fairly low price. For cosmetic and manicure purposes, you can use a simple edible refined olive oil, which is sold in supermarkets. It is an indispensable basis for many baths and masks, such as the one described in the previous part of the article.

But this oil works well on its own. It can and should be massaged into the plates every day before going to bed, and then put on cotton gloves. Every two to three days, a few drops of lemon juice can be added to such a mask for a night compress, which is also extremely useful for plates.

Jojoba oil

This is another one of those oils that are very widely used in cosmetology and various spa treatments for hair. But relatively recently it has been proven that it also has an amazing effect on the health of the nail plates. Jojoba oil for nails is used if they are weak and brittle, exfoliate, crumble, crack. It effectively and quickly copes with these problems.

However, this component fully reveals its remarkable properties only in combination with vitamin E. To do this, you need to buy this vitamin in capsules at the pharmacy, open the capsules and pour the oil into a small container. After that, you can proceed to applying a mask of jojoba oil and vitamin E to the nails.

To do this, use a thin brush to apply oil to the surface of the nails and cuticles. Wait a couple of minutes and massage it in. After that, similarly, with a brush, apply vitamin E capsules to the nails. This will help the jojoba oil to be absorbed deeper and act on the stratum corneum more effectively, since vitamin E in this case serves as a kind of “conductor”. This mask should be applied morning and evening.

Essential oils

Speaking about what other oils are good for nails, it is impossible not to mention essential oils. This whole group has almost the same effect on the plates. They effectively brighten and strengthen the plates, as well as prevent delamination. However, these components work best in combination with vegetable. Essential oils include lavender, lemon, grapefruit, cedar and more.

At the same time, coniferous essential oils are used to strengthen nails from delamination. To strengthen the plate and prevent breaking and cracking - citrus fruits, for bleaching - lemon, eucalyptus, grapefruit. Oils of lavender, rose and some other flowering plants give the plates a glossy and smooth, natural and aesthetic appearance. As a result of their application, the plates look like they were worked on by a suede polisher. If you often have hangnails or inflammation of the prenail fold of a different kind, then you should try to cure this ailment with rosemary, chamomile, tea tree and / or sandalwood oils, they will soothe and have an anti-inflammatory effect.

A good bath to make the plates less brittle and brittle can be prepared by combining almond oil with bergamot oil, ylang-ylang and myrrh. The regrowth of the free edge will accelerate the combination of olive oil with lemon and eucalyptus. The plates will become noticeably more shiny if you use a mask of jojoba, lemon, rose and eucalyptus oils.

Before proceeding directly to the recipes themselves, it is necessary to make a few remarks so that the use of oils does not disappoint and does not cause inconvenience:

  1. When preparing a healing mixture of oils and vitamins, use a syringe. So it will be more convenient for you to accurately measure milliliters.
  2. The most important note - before proceeding with the procedure, check each component on a small area of ​​\u200b\u200bthe skin for allergies.
  3. Deep wounds, burns, cuts, fungal diseases are direct contraindications to the use of nail oils.
  4. If you plan to paint your nails with varnish, make shellac, do not apply oil on your nails before these procedures.
  5. Use only high quality proven oils. Don't trust cheap fakes. Watch the expiration date.
  6. It is best to prepare a healthy mixture of oils immediately before use.
  7. The course of application of oil for nails - 2 times a week, and also after each manicure. The duration is not limited.
  8. Remember the important proportion: 2 drops of essential oil should be added with two milliliters of vegetable oil.

Oil for nails. Composition of healing ingredients

To eliminate any one problem, you can use any oil. We have already listed their useful properties.

And if you need comprehensive nail care, then you need to prepare the following ingredients:

  1. To remove a slight inflammation of the skin and moisturize the cuticle will help: 3 drops of lavender oil, 3 drops of tea tree oil, combine with 15 ml of any vegetable oil.
  2. To give your nails a glossy look, you should prepare the following ingredients: 2 drops of eucalyptus oil, 2 tablespoons of jojoba oil, 3 drops of rose oil, 3 drops of lemon oil.
  3. The following ingredients will help to remove minor inflammation, promote nail growth and maximize hydration: 3 drops of tea tree oil, one vitamin E capsule, 5 drops of coconut oil, 3 drops of lavender oil, 5 drops of peach oil.
  4. Nails will thank you with strength and a healthy look if you prepare: 3 drops of lemon oil, 2 tablespoons of olive oil, 3 drops of vitamins A and E, 2 drops of eucalyptus oil.
  5. You will always have strong and healthy nails if you pamper them at least once a week with the following mask: 3 drops of cucumber oil, 5 drops of castor oil, 10 ml of peach and coconut oil, 3 drops of orange oil.
  6. Nourishing cuticle oil includes: 5 ml grape seed oil, 5 ml olive oil, 3 drops tea tree oil and lavender oil, 5 ml almond oil 1 vitamin E capsule.
  7. The following mixture of oils will help to cope with brittle nails: 1 capsule of vitamin E, 1 drop of ylang-ylang oil, 4 drops of lemon, 7 drops of castor oil, 3 drops of masket rose.
  8. The effect of double action: care for nails and hands at the same time, the following components achieve: 2 drops of lemon oil, 2 drops of almond oil, 2 drops of avocado oil. But the result will be noticeable with daily care of nails and hands.

Why you need cuticle oil

Before analyzing the functions of this tool, it is worth emphasizing the essence of the cuticle itself, to which women pay less attention than they should. This thin strip of skin, which is adjacent to the nail plate in the region of the hole, acts as a protective barrier. It does not allow bacteria to get close to the most delicate zone of the nail, i.e. to the matrix through which all nutrients penetrate. When the master does a manicure, he cuts off the keratinized cuticle cells, however, this provokes a reaction from the body in the form of an increase in new ones and drying of the cut site.

A special cuticle oil is designed to solve this problem and perform several more tasks:

  • nourish the nail, because the agent is applied very close to the matrix;
  • prevent the appearance of burrs;
  • disinfect (for some varieties);
  • help soften already dried skin;
  • accelerate the growth of marigolds and strengthen them;
  • relieve inflammation after trimming manicure;
  • start the cell regeneration process.

Cuticle oil pencil

This format of care product has an important advantage - it is convenient to use it, even if there is no time to sit down for a few minutes to carry out the procedure. The cuticle oil pencil is designed to be carried in your purse, as it is the same size as a standard pen or felt-tip pen. The bottle may have a brush or a special tip made of porous material through which the product contained inside is fed under pressure.

You can decide in which format to buy cuticle oil by examining the disadvantages of each option:

  • A brush is more convenient to use, but the product can be applied through it in large quantities, so leakage and marks on the lid and the surrounding area are not excluded.
  • The felt tip dispenses the oil well, but can leave an unpleasant sensation when it comes into contact with the cuticle, since you need to press hard on it. From the reviews on this product format, it can be understood that the material of the tip, with frequent use, can conduct liquid worse.

How to use cuticle oil

The principle of using this tool is determined by the tasks assigned to it. For a preventive purpose, experts advise using cuticle oil after each manicure procedure (completing it), applying a small drop to the hole and gently rubbing with a fingertip for a minute. Such a short gentle massage will help the active substances to penetrate deeper into the cuticle, and the absorption of the product will be faster.

A few more instructions:

  • Owners of very dry and thick cuticles need to use a drop of the product daily, with an interval of 4 hours.
  • You can deeply moisturize the cuticle and help soften it if you steam your hands in a bath, apply plenty of oil to the area of ​​\u200b\u200bthe base of the nail, be sure to touch the skin, and put on cotton gloves for several hours. It is better to do this procedure at night.
  • For the purpose of general strengthening and growth of nails, cuticle oil is applied once a day.
  • It also makes sense to use this product before any household chores that involve contact with water or chemicals.

How to apply

First you need to steam your hands. To do this, you can make a special bath or if there is not much time, it is enough to use a shower. After the hands are washed, a drop of any natural oil should be applied to the cuticle of each nail. Next, rub each nail with your fingers, lubricating not only the cuticle, but also the plate itself. Use a special orange stick or a cuticle remover to push it a little further from the nail. Shake off dead skin from your fingers. Now you should rest and leave your hands alone, all vitamins and minerals should be absorbed. It is better to perform the procedure at night.


Don't forget to take an allergy test. To do this, apply a couple of drops of oil to the crook of your elbow and wait 10-15 minutes. If you have not noticed any discomfort, feel free to use the product in your care.
